A decree from Pope Boniface IV in 610 A.D. and documents from the Fourth Council of Toledo in 633 A.D. are the first recorded mentions of a ring as an ornament of the office of bishop. The pope of course is the first of bishops, but he does not habitually wear the signet ring distinctive of the papacy and known as "the Ring of the Fisherman" (see below in this article), but usually a simple cameo, while his more magnificent pontifical rings are reserved for solemn ecclesiastical functions. Upon a papal death, the ring used to be ceremonially destroyed with a hammer in the presence of other cardinals to prevent any forged documents from being issued during the interregnum. The ring then can be used on official documents that call for the bishop to affix a seal in sealing wax.
